In this episode of Diners and Deals, host Seth Deutsch sits down with his longtime friend John Barrett to trace the pivotal moments of John’s career—from earning a life-changing Evans Scholarship to learning the ropes at Xerox, turning around broken service businesses, and ultimately leading ISSA, a trade association serving over 11,000 members across 130 countries. John opens up about what really matters in business and life, sharing hard-won wisdom on resilience, humility, and the power of staying curious.

They discuss:

* Why cash equals time, and how that truth shaped his approach to turnarounds and growth

* Lessons in humility and leadership from corporate America and chaotic service businesses

* How John scaled Chemco from two states to a 10,000-employee national player

* The strategic exit to Compass Group and what he learned from a near-catastrophic customer concentration issue

* His reflections on ambition, self-awareness, mentorship, and legacy as he prepares to retire

A compelling listen for entrepreneurs, operators, and anyone navigating the messy, meaningful road of business building.
